Ordinals
alpha
Address 16dikmVu1eHKfaXJPqN8kaAZ4SmYRPZ2oB
sat balance
5829
runes balances
outputs
a7cc91135122d628a54152e8970d5eaac0e8786a35fd13e40e66245418137844:725